10 Earthy Textures Living Rooms

When it comes to creating a warm, grounded, and soul-soothing space, earthy textures in the living room work like magic. They invite nature inside, tell stories of simplicity and depth, and help you feel rooted—even in a busy modern life. Below are 10 handpicked earthy texture ideas to elevate your living room with natural charm and cozy sophistication.


---

1. Raw Linen Upholstery
Linen isn’t just a breathable fabric—it brings a relaxed, raw beauty into the room. A sofa or armchair wrapped in natural linen gives your space a lived-in elegance, perfect for both lazy Sundays and hosting guests. The slight crinkle and roughness of linen add a subtle texture that whispers “organic comfort.”


---

2. Clay Vases & Decor Accents
Hand-molded clay items—whether vases, bowls, or wall hangings—introduce an authentic earthy vibe. Their matte, slightly imperfect surfaces bring artisanal charm and rustic beauty. Pair them with dried flowers or simple green stems to enhance the grounded aesthetic.


---

3. Woven Jute or Seagrass Rugs
A woven rug in jute, hemp, or seagrass lays the perfect foundation for an earthy living room. It connects the space to nature with its rough fiber texture and warm neutral tones. It’s also incredibly durable—ideal for high-traffic areas.


---

4. Terracotta Walls or Tiles
Terracotta’s rich, sunbaked color and raw finish instantly add warmth and Mediterranean charm. Whether used in a statement wall or accent pieces like floor tiles or planters, terracotta exudes coziness and grounding energy.


---

5. Reclaimed Wood Furniture
There’s a deep, soulful beauty in furniture made from reclaimed or raw wood. It holds a sense of history and authenticity. Whether it’s a coffee table, bookshelf, or media console, the irregular grain patterns and organic feel bring the outdoors in.


---

6. Stone or Slate Fireplace Surround
Adding natural stone or slate around your fireplace makes it the focal point of the room. The uneven textures and cool tones contrast beautifully with soft furnishings, creating a balance of solid and soft that’s both calming and elegant.


---

7. Macramé & Handwoven Wall Art
A neutral-toned macramé piece on the wall instantly enhances the earthy tone of your room. It’s not just decor—it’s texture that speaks. These handcrafted pieces also add a touch of boho while staying rooted in nature-inspired design.


---

8. Bamboo or Cane Accents
Bamboo shelves, cane chairs, or even a coffee table with a cane inlay introduce a light, breathable feel. Their woven texture brings visual interest without overwhelming the space. They’re especially great in sun-drenched living rooms.


---

9. Pebble or Gravel Planter Bases
If you love having plants indoors, try surrounding your pots with small pebbles or gravel. Not only does it enhance the earthy vibe, but it also gives a clean, spa-like feel. Choose natural stones in white, grey, or tan for a soothing touch.


---

10. Layered Natural Textiles
Think cotton throws, wool blankets, and rough-spun cushions in earthy shades like sand, olive, rust, and ochre. Layering them creates dimension and invites you to sink into the space. Bonus: it looks effortless yet intentional.
